1.1.
PENGENALAN SQL
SQL
singkatan dari Structured Query Language. SQL adalah bahasakomputer
yang standart untuk mengakses dan memanipulasi database.Seluruh
aplikasi database yang beredar di pasaran, baik yang gratismaupun
yang berlisensi, mengadopsi bahasa SQL untuk mengolahdatabasenya.
Beberapa SQL command
atau perintah SQL yang harus diketahui adalah :
- CREATE DATABASE, untuk membuat sebuah database.
- DROP DATABASE, untuk menghapus sebuah database.
- CREATE TABLE, untuk membuat sebuah table.
- ALTER TABLE, untuk memodifikasi sebuah table.
- DROP TABLE, untuk menghapus sebuah table.
- SELECT, untuk menampilkan data dari database
- UPDATE, untuk memodifikasi data dari database
- INSERT INTO, untuk menambah data di database.
- DELETE, untuk menghapus data dari database
1.2.
PENGELOMPOKAN SQL
1.
DDL (Data Definition Language)
DDL merupakan bagian dari SQL yang digunakan untuk mendefenisikan data dan proyek database. Perintah digunakan untuk mendefenisikan suatu proyek, yaitu membuat, mengubah, menghapus dan memberikan izin.
Beberapa perintah pada SQL yang temasuk DDL, seperti :
Create Table untuk Membuat TabelCreate Index untuk Membuat IndexCreate View untuknMembuat ViewAlter Table untuk Mengubah atau menyisipkan ke dalam tabelDrop Table untuk Menghapus Tabel
DDL merupakan bagian dari SQL yang digunakan untuk mendefenisikan data dan proyek database. Perintah digunakan untuk mendefenisikan suatu proyek, yaitu membuat, mengubah, menghapus dan memberikan izin.
Beberapa perintah pada SQL yang temasuk DDL, seperti :
Create Table untuk Membuat TabelCreate Index untuk Membuat IndexCreate View untuknMembuat ViewAlter Table untuk Mengubah atau menyisipkan ke dalam tabelDrop Table untuk Menghapus Tabel
Drop
Index
untuk Menghapus IndexDrop
View
untuk Menghapus ViewGrant
untuk Memberi izin akses kepada user
2. DML (Data Manipulation Language)
DML merupakan bagian dari SQL yang digunakan untuk memanipulasi data. Perintah-perintah ini bertugas untuk melakukan query dan perubahan yg dilakukan dalam suatu tabel
Beberapa perintah SQL yang termasuk DML, Seperti :Select diigunakan untuk memilih data dari suatu tabel atau viewInsert digunakan untuk Menyisipkan baris dari suatu tabelDelete digunakan untuk Menghapus baris dari suatu tabel
UpDate digunakan untuk Mengubah isi dari kolom (field) pada suatu tabelCommit digunakan untuk Menuliskan perubahan ke dalam diskRollback dingunakan untuk Membatalkan perubahan yang dilakukan setelah perintah Commit yang berakhir.
2. DML (Data Manipulation Language)
DML merupakan bagian dari SQL yang digunakan untuk memanipulasi data. Perintah-perintah ini bertugas untuk melakukan query dan perubahan yg dilakukan dalam suatu tabel
Beberapa perintah SQL yang termasuk DML, Seperti :Select diigunakan untuk memilih data dari suatu tabel atau viewInsert digunakan untuk Menyisipkan baris dari suatu tabelDelete digunakan untuk Menghapus baris dari suatu tabel
UpDate digunakan untuk Mengubah isi dari kolom (field) pada suatu tabelCommit digunakan untuk Menuliskan perubahan ke dalam diskRollback dingunakan untuk Membatalkan perubahan yang dilakukan setelah perintah Commit yang berakhir.
3.
DCL
atau Data
Control Language
DCL
atau Data control Languange adalah perintah SQL yang berhubungan
dengan manipulasi user dan hak akses (priviledges). Perintah SQL
yang termasuk dalam DCL antara lain :
- GRANT
- REVOKE1.3. CONTOH KASUS
A.
DATA DEFINITION LANGUAGE (DDL) :
Digunakan
untuk mendefinisikan data dengan menggunakan perintah :
create,drop, alter.Komponen
– komponen
yang ada di dalam data definition language (DLL)
CREATE
TABLE
Fungsi
: membuat tabelContoh :CREATE TABLE PERSONEL(REGNO CHAR(10) NOT
NULL,NAME CHAR(45) NOT NULL,ADDRESS CHAR(45),BIRTH DATE NOT NULL
WITH DEFAULT,PRIMARY KEY (REGNO))
MODIFY
TABLE
Fungsi:
membuat nama teble baru
DROP
TABLE
Fungsi
: menghapus indexSintaks :DROP INDEX indexnameContoh :DROP INDEX
PRSONIDX
Sumber:
id.scribd.com/doc/20140074/Pengenalan-SQL-Dasar
http://dc242.4shared.com/doc/tReB6Q1P/preview.html
No comments:
Post a Comment